Output de9dec6c5444d0c3085314feb232b804f1d254a4d202d74fa60f61d8e52ec054:5

value
10082695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 519c05a531319566f422f294ba4c23553f0e0a28 OP_EQUAL
address
398XZge1MiEcMUaenpPwkWHv1UaVZ1rwX9
transaction
de9dec6c5444d0c3085314feb232b804f1d254a4d202d74fa60f61d8e52ec054
spent
true